Mesothelioma symptoms

Mesothelioma also known as mesothelium cancer, is a type of cancer that manifests in the linings of the body. The mesothelium is responsible for the proper functioning of organs. However, when cancer develops on the mesothelium, it could cause pain. It can also make it difficult to breathe. Other signs include weight loss as well as difficulty swallowing, night sweats and excessive sweating.

If you exhibit any of these symptoms, see your doctor immediately. The tumor can be removed surgically, but there are other options for easing your symptoms. These treatments are also referred to as palliative care and they could improve your quality of life. The choices for treatment are limited in advanced stages of mesothelioma.

Mesothelioma symptoms that are early aren't generally severe, and may be confused with other illnesses such as low-grade fever, respiratory illness, or abdominal pain. They are often confused with other illnesses that are less serious however, it is vital to seek a medical examination when you notice these symptoms.

Other early mesothelioma symptoms may include chronic coughing and weight loss, as well as fatigue. You may experience difficulty breathing swallowing, breathing, or heart palpitations that occur in the later stages. Based on the type, you may feel pain or swelling in your abdomen or face.

Patients suffering from pericardial mesothelioma experience symptoms that resemble heart problems. This includes chest pain, heart palpitations and fluid in the pericardial area. Compensation for mesothelioma victims

If you're suffering from an asbestos-related disease, you may want to consider seeking compensation for your pain and suffering. You can receive the funds you require to treat your symptoms and provide financial security. It also allows you to participate in clinical trials, which are typically free.

There are many ways to submit an action. The most popular method to file a claim against the producer of asbestos products is to sue them. This is filed in a court of competent jurisdiction. The deadline for filing a claim is based on the specific case.

A mesothelioma lawyer is the initial step in filing a lawsuit for compensation. Your case will be evaluated by the lawyer who will let you know whether your case is eligible. Your lawyer will negotiate on your behalf to ensure you receive the most favorable compensation.

Mesothelioma is a highly dangerous disease, which can cause serious incapacitating effects. If you are looking to seek compensation, you should immediately act. Many sufferers are not diagnosed until the very final stage of the disease.

asbestos lawyer-related diseases can be costly so it is important to seek financial assistance. Medicare is one way to pay for these expenses. However, be aware that it's not always enough to cover all of your expenses.

Another avenue for seeking compensation is through an asbestos lawyer trust fund. The funds are established by companies responsible for the production of asbestos. These companies have paid billions of dollars to mesothelioma victims over the past decade.

In addition to paying medical bills, trusts also provide for other expenses associated with asbestos. Many trusts have established deadlines for filing claims. Based on the trust, you may be required to submit a claim within three years or less.

If you are not able or unable to work as a result of the illness, you can also apply for Social Security Disability Insurance. This government-sponsored insurance is available for those who are younger than 65 years old. It pays an annual amount to help you cover the medical costs associated with mesothelioma.
